Understanding Ankr RPC and Its Position in Web3 Infrastructure

Remote Procedure Call (RPC) endpoints are the backbone of blockchain interactions, enabling wallets, dApps, and DeFi protocols to communicate with blockchain networks. Traditionally, developers relied on centralized RPC providers like Infura or Alchemy. However, these centralized services present risks of downtime, censorship, and performance bottlenecks.

Ankr, founded in 2017, offers a decentralized RPC solution built on a distributed network of node operators. By leveraging a node-sharing economy, Ankr allows anyone to run a node and monetize it, creating a robust, decentralized infrastructure layer. In 2026, Ankr’s RPC platform supports over 35 blockchains, including Ethereum, Binance Smart Chain, Polygon, Solana, Avalanche, and emerging ecosystems like Aptos and Sui.

From a performance perspective, Ankr boasts an average response latency of under 50 milliseconds on Ethereum mainnet requests, a 20% improvement compared to legacy providers. This low latency is critical for high-frequency trading bots, NFT marketplaces, and real-time DeFi applications.

Market Trends Driving Demand for Decentralized RPC Providers

The explosive growth of Web3 has driven an unprecedented surge in blockchain traffic. According to Chainalysis, daily Ethereum transactions surpassed 10 million in Q1 2026, up 35% year-over-year. This surge amplifies the pressure on RPC endpoints to deliver reliable access without degradation.

Several factors explain the growing preference for decentralized RPC providers like Ankr:

  • Reliability: Decentralized networks reduce single points of failure. For instance, during the January 2026 Ethereum network congestion episode, Infura experienced multiple outages, while Ankr’s multi-node redundancy maintained 99.9% uptime.
  • Cost Efficiency: Ankr’s pay-as-you-go pricing model reduces upfront costs for developers. As demand scales, this becomes a critical advantage over subscription-based legacy services.
  • Multi-chain Support: The proliferation of Layer 1 and Layer 2 blockchains requires RPC providers to support diverse protocols. Ankr’s early investments in supporting emerging chains like Sui and Scroll have attracted developers chasing the next growth wave.
  • Decentralization and Censorship Resistance: With regulatory pressures mounting in various jurisdictions, decentralized RPC providers offer enhanced censorship resistance, a value proposition increasingly important for privacy-focused and permissionless applications.

Ankr’s Technical Architecture and Competitive Edge

At the heart of Ankr’s success is its hybrid architecture, combining decentralized node infrastructure with proprietary optimization layers. Here are some key technical features:

  • Distributed Node Network: Thousands of independent node operators worldwide power Ankr’s RPC endpoints. Each operator stakes Ankr’s native token (ANKR), aligning incentives to maintain integrity and uptime.
  • Load Balancing and Failover: Requests are intelligently routed across multiple nodes to minimize latency and handle spikes. This dynamic load balancing was critical during the 2025 NFT boom when traffic to Ethereum nodes doubled overnight.
  • Caching Layer: Ankr employs an advanced caching mechanism that accelerates query responses for frequently requested data, reducing redundant blockchain calls by 30%.
  • SDK & Developer Tools: Ankr’s SDKs have been adopted by over 15,000 dApps worldwide. The platform offers APIs, webhooks, and analytics dashboards, simplifying integration and monitoring.

In comparison to competitors, Ankr holds approximately 15% market share in the RPC space, second only to Alchemy which commands 27%. However, Ankr’s decentralized node provider model contrasts with Alchemy’s centralized infrastructure, positioning Ankr favorably for developers prioritizing decentralization.

Economic Impact and Tokenomics of Ankr RPC

The Ankr ecosystem is powered by the ANKR token, which serves multiple functions: staking by node operators, governance participation, and fee payments for RPC access. As of June 2026, ANKR’s market capitalization stands at $1.8 billion, with a circulating supply of 12 billion tokens.

Node operators must stake a minimum of 50,000 ANKR tokens (~$4.5 million at current prices) to run high-capacity nodes on popular chains like Ethereum and Polygon. This staking requirement helps secure the network and incentivizes reliable service.

RPC users benefit from flexible pricing based on request volumes and endpoint priorities. For example, a DeFi protocol processing 1 million requests per day might pay approximately $2,000 monthly, roughly 30% less than comparable services from Infura or QuickNode.

Governance decisions around fee structures, node operator rewards, and platform upgrades are conducted via on-chain voting, involving over 18,000 participants in the latest 2026 governance cycle. This community-driven approach fosters transparency and adaptability in a rapidly evolving crypto infrastructure landscape.
